Waddecar honoured for reaching 400 Brig appearances

Alistair Waddecar has been made an honorary life member of Bamber Bridge FC in recognition of making over 400 appearances for the club.

At a presentation in the clubhouse after Saturday's 2-2 draw against Nantwich, in which he scored both Brig goals, Waddecar was presented with honorary life membership of the club by Chairman Fran Doyle.

As part of the celebration, he was also presented with a photo book documenting his Brig career to date.

The 28 year old winger joined Brig in the summer of 2010, and made his first full league appearance at Irongate against Cammel Laird on September 4 in the Evo-Stik League First Division North.

His 400th appearance came away at Scarborough Athletic on October 13 this year.

In the summer, he was named number 11 in the Evo-Stik Northern Premier League’s top 50 players of all time as part of the league’s 50th anniversary celebrations.

Waddecar is only the second player to reach 400 appearances for the club, with the record of more than 450 currently held by Dave Leaver.
